Pion-Pion Scattering in Chiral Perturbation and Dispersion Relation Theories
Abstract
Chiral perturbation theory, the low energy effective theory of the strong interactions for the light pseudoscalar degrees of freedom, is based on effective Lagrangian techniques and is an expansion in the powers of the external momenta and the powers of the quark masses, which correct the soft-pion theorems. Our primary emphasis will be on the problem of $ππ$ scattering. After briefly reviewing these features and some results, we review some features of $π-N$ scattering.
